The Comfort Factor
First and foremost, belly rubs are a comfort mechanism for dogs. Just like humans, dogs have a sensitive area on their bellies that, when touched, releases endorphins and other feel-good chemicals. This natural response to touch is a sign that your dog is feeling secure and loved. When you gently poke or rub your dog's belly, you're essentially reinforcing a bond of trust and affection.
A Reminiscent of Puppyhood
Dogs often associate belly rubs with their early days. As puppies, they're constantly being tickled and poked by their mothers to clean them, which is a crucial part of their survival. This instinctual connection to their mother's care and nurturing continues into their adult lives. So, when you're tickling your dog's belly, you're essentially mimicking a comforting and loving touch from their past.

The Importance of Boundaries
While belly rubs can be a delightful experience, it's important to set boundaries. Not all dogs enjoy being poked in the belly, and some may feel threatened or uncomfortable. Pay attention to your dog's body language and reactions. If they seem to dislike the belly rub, respect their boundaries and try a different form of affection.
